At a local preschool there is a ratio of 3 boys to every 4 girls if there are 245 total preschoolers enrolled how many boys
JulsSmile [24]

Answer:

The total number of boys  = 105

Step-by-step explanation:

The ratio of boys to girls = 3: 4

⇒ For every 3 boys, there are 4 girls.

Now, total number of students = 245

Let the common ratio of boys to girls is k.

So, 3k + 4k = 245

or , 7k = 245

⇒ k =  245/7  = 35

⇒ k = 35

Hence, the number of boys = 3k = 3 x 35 = 105

and number of girls = 4k = 4 x 35 = 140

Given a polynomial function f(x), describe the effects on the y-intercept, regions where the graph is increasing and decreasing,
alina1380 [7]

Answer:

We are have the function f(x).

Part 1: It is given that the function f(x) is transformed to f(x)+2.

This gives us that the function is translated 2 units upwards.

As, the y-intercept of f(x) is f(0). So, the y-intercept of f(x)+2 is f(0)+2, which is also translated 2 units up.

Translation does not change the behavior of the function.

So, if f(x) is increasing (or deceasing), then f(x)+2 will be increasing(or decreasing) respectively.

Moreover, f(x)+2 will be even or odd if f(x) is even or odd respectively.

Part 2: It is given that the function f(x) is transformed to \frac{-1}{2}f(x)

This gives us that the function is shrinked vertically by a factor of \frac{1}{2} followed by a reflection across x-axis.

Also, the y-intercept of is \frac{-1}{2}f(0).

The graph of f(x) after changing to \frac{-1}{2}f(x) will flip over the x-axis.

So, the function \frac{-1}{2}f(x) will increase or decrease when f(x) decrease or increase respectively.

Moreover, \frac{-1}{2}f(x) will be even if f(x) is even or odd respectively.
